Как сделать график работы на сайте некоего объекта на сайте

В этом примере было реализовано поле с графиком работы.

Для этого мы:

  • создали форму и поле типа week time
  • в GetItem формы читаем значение и через options_weektime показываем кнопку, устанавливающую стандартный график 5/2 с 9 до 18 с перерывом в 13 на обед
  • в SaveField формы сохраняем значение
  • само значение хранится в формате (пример): день1,час9,час10,час11,час12_день2,час21,час22,час23_день6,час8,час9,час10
CREATE PROCEDURE [dbo].[fm_watch_weektime_getItem]
    @itemID int,
	@username nvarchar(256)
AS
BEGIN
	select weektime,
		   '{"standartWorkTime":"Стандартный график работы"}' options_weektime
    from tst_form where id=1
END
CREATE PROCEDURE [dbo].[fm_watch_weektime_saveItem]
   @username nvarchar(256),
   @itemID int,
   @parameters ExtendedDictionaryParameter READONLY
AS
BEGIN
	declare @wt nvarchar(max)=(select value from @parameters where [key]='weektime')

    update tst_form set weektime=@wt where id=1

	-- 1 SELECT (Result, Msg)
	select 1 Result, 'OK' Msg
END
Насколько полезна эта возможность?

Последние обновления

Форма генерации счета

Файлы и документы 10.01.2025

Платформа Falcon Space

Это снижение стоимости владения

за счет меньшего количества людей для поддержки

Это быстрое внесение изменений

по ходу эксплуатации программы

Это современный интерфейс

полная адаптация под мобильные устройства

Сайт использует Cookie. Правила конфиденциальности OK